91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

基于音頻MP3播放器,SD 卡初始化實現(xiàn) SDIO 驅動 SD 卡

YCqV_FPGA_EETre ? 來源:FPGA開發(fā)圈 ? 作者:FPGA開發(fā)圈 ? 2020-11-26 14:37 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

很多嵌入式系統(tǒng)都需要大容量存儲設備,以存儲數(shù)據(jù)。目前常用的有 U 盤, FLASH 芯片,SD 卡等。他們各有優(yōu)點,綜合比較,最適合單片機系統(tǒng)的莫過于 SD 卡了,它不僅容量可以做到很大(32GB 以上), 支持 SPI/SDIO 驅動,而且有多種體積的尺寸可供選擇(標準的 SD 卡尺寸,以及 TF 卡尺寸等),能滿足不同應用的要求。只需要少數(shù)幾個 IO 口即可外擴一個高達 32GB 以上的外部存儲器,容量從幾十 M 到幾十G 選擇尺度很大,更換也很方便,編程也簡單,是嵌入式系統(tǒng)大容量外部存儲器的首選。

SD 卡的初始化流程,要實現(xiàn) SDIO 驅動 SD 卡,最重要的步驟就是 SD卡的初始化,只要 SD 卡初始化完成了,那么剩下的(讀寫操作)就簡單了,所以里重點介紹 SD 卡的初始化。

PGL22G 開發(fā)板上裝有一個 Micro SD 卡座, FPGA 通過 SPI 數(shù)據(jù)總線訪問 Micro SD 卡, SD 卡座和 FPGA 的硬件電路。PGL22G 開發(fā)板 SD 卡在 SD 卡數(shù)據(jù)讀寫速度要求丌高的情況下,選用 SPI 通信模式可以說是一種最佳的解決方案。因為在 SPI 模式下,通過四條線就可以完成所有的數(shù)據(jù)交換。本實驗將為大家介紹 FPGA 通過 SPI總線讀寫 SD 卡。要完成 SD 卡的 FPGA 讀寫,用戶需要理解 SD 卡的命令協(xié)議。

本次測評是wav_read 搜尋 SD 卡中的 WAV 文件,并將 WAV 文件讀取出來寫入 FIFO,最后再從 FIFO 中將數(shù)據(jù)輸出并寫入音頻模塊。


責任編輯:PSY

原文標題:紫光同創(chuàng)PGL22G開發(fā)平臺試用連載(2)——基于SD卡的音頻MP3播放器

文章出處:【微信公眾號:FPGA開發(fā)圈】歡迎添加關注!文章轉載請注明出處。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• 音頻
    +關注

    關注

    31

    文章

    3188

    瀏覽量

    85560
  • 驅動
    +關注

    關注

    12

    文章

    1955

    瀏覽量

    88523
  • SD卡
    +關注

    關注

    2

    文章

    589

    瀏覽量

    68692
  • MP3播放器
    +關注

    關注

    3

    文章

    86

    瀏覽量

    26324
  • SDIO
    +關注

    關注

    2

    文章

    78

    瀏覽量

    20618

原文標題:紫光同創(chuàng)PGL22G開發(fā)平臺試用連載(2)——基于SD卡的音頻MP3播放器

文章出處:【微信號:FPGA-EETrend,微信公眾號:FPGA開發(fā)圈】歡迎添加關注!文章轉載請注明出處。

收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    SD NAND、TF、SD的應用領域大揭秘

    在如今這個數(shù)據(jù)爆炸的時代,各類存儲設備猶如繁星般閃耀,而SD NAND、TFSD更是其中的佼佼者。它們看似相似,實則各有千秋,在不同的領域和場景中發(fā)揮著獨特的作用。今天,就讓我們
    的頭像 發(fā)表于 11-30 15:16 ?955次閱讀
    <b class='flag-5'>SD</b> NAND、TF<b class='flag-5'>卡</b>、<b class='flag-5'>SD</b><b class='flag-5'>卡</b>的應用領域大揭秘

    解鎖SD NAND、TF、SD的應用密碼

    在科技飛速發(fā)展的今天,數(shù)據(jù)存儲的需求滲透到生活與工作的每一個角落——從手腕上的智能手表,到專業(yè)攝影師的相機,再到工廠里的工業(yè)路由,都離不開高效可靠的存儲介質。SD NAND、TFSD
    的頭像 發(fā)表于 11-24 11:04 ?522次閱讀
    解鎖<b class='flag-5'>SD</b> NAND、TF<b class='flag-5'>卡</b>、<b class='flag-5'>SD</b><b class='flag-5'>卡</b>的應用密碼

    瀚海微SD NAND TF硬件識別與初始化類問題探討

    在瀚海微SD NAND/TF的實際應用中,硬件識別與初始化是保障設備正常運行的首要環(huán)節(jié),該環(huán)節(jié)出現(xiàn)故障會直接導致存儲無法投入使用,尤其在工業(yè)控制、車載設備等關鍵場景中,可能引發(fā)設備
    的頭像 發(fā)表于 11-18 09:58 ?515次閱讀
    瀚海微<b class='flag-5'>SD</b> NAND  TF<b class='flag-5'>卡</b>硬件識別與<b class='flag-5'>初始化</b>類問題探討

    分享SD協(xié)議、分類及IP設計詳解

    SD協(xié)議 SD分類 根據(jù)存儲容量 根據(jù)性能 SD協(xié)議 簡介 引腳 SPI 模式(SPI接口
    發(fā)表于 10-30 17:14

    解鎖存儲密碼:SD NAND、TF、SD的應用全景

    ,讓我們一同揭開它們的神秘面紗,深入了解其應用領域、場景及具體產品。 一、SD NAND:大能量 SD NAND,也被叫做貼片式TF或者eMMC的簡化版 ,是一種貼片式封裝的存儲芯片,尺寸微小,常見的僅有6x8mm?,直接焊接
    的頭像 發(fā)表于 10-29 14:24 ?651次閱讀

    MCU200T上SD讀寫流程

    SD讀步驟: SD初始化完成后,SD
    發(fā)表于 10-29 07:04

    SD初始化原理講解與實現(xiàn)

    。 [/td] 圖5.4:SD接口簡介SD管腳FPGA管腳 sd_misoF16 sd
    發(fā)表于 10-29 06:33

    SDIO SD電路設計速成攻略:核心步驟+調試技巧 !

    針對時間緊迫的開發(fā)者,本攻略直擊SDIO外接SD電路設計的核心步驟,并補充實用調試技巧,幫助你在最短時間完成從理論到可用的電路實現(xiàn)。 今天一起來聊聊
    的頭像 發(fā)表于 08-15 14:32 ?705次閱讀
    <b class='flag-5'>SDIO</b> <b class='flag-5'>SD</b><b class='flag-5'>卡</b>電路設計速成攻略:核心步驟+調試技巧 !

    SD—雷龍 SD NAND

    size)、MiniSD和MicroSD。 2.特點: 1.容量大 2.高安全性 3.體積小 4.傳輸速度快 5.接口簡單 32GB SD
    的頭像 發(fā)表于 07-21 17:59 ?3750次閱讀
    <b class='flag-5'>SD</b><b class='flag-5'>卡</b>—雷龍 <b class='flag-5'>SD</b> NAND

    【嵌入式開發(fā)】SD—雷龍 SD NAND

    可以看到平均速度在18.6MB/S附近 2.MP3播放器 隨著多媒體技術的發(fā)展,各種媒體對存儲容量的要求也顯著地在增加,為此就需要TF這類小巧的介質來存放數(shù)據(jù)。 以MP3
    發(fā)表于 07-21 17:56

    第二十五章 SDIO——SD讀寫測試

    本章介紹了W55MH32的SDIO接口,其可與SD 等通信,采用9針接口,分識別與數(shù)據(jù)傳輸模式。還提及SDIO功能框圖、
    的頭像 發(fā)表于 06-20 14:01 ?1987次閱讀
    第二十五章 <b class='flag-5'>SDIO</b>——<b class='flag-5'>SD</b><b class='flag-5'>卡</b>讀寫測試

    SD初始化第一次初始化后再次初始化時會失敗,是什么原因?怎么解決?

    使用的是stm32F407驅動一個32G的tf,使用的SPI模式。第一次上電時,識別初始化能通過,但是再keil調試時復位,再運行到初始化
    發(fā)表于 06-20 07:21

    請問k230如何讀取sd播放其中的mp3音頻,他有庫支持嗎?

    k230如何讀取sd播放其中的mp3音頻,他有庫支持嗎?
    發(fā)表于 06-04 06:24

    科普|一文帶你認清SD、TF、SIM及eSIM,高手請忽略!

    1.定義SD是SecureDigitalCard的英文縮寫,直譯就是“安全數(shù)字”。一般用于數(shù)碼相機等,作外存儲器用。TF即是T-Flash
    的頭像 發(fā)表于 05-21 15:56 ?6431次閱讀
    科普|一文帶你認清<b class='flag-5'>SD</b><b class='flag-5'>卡</b>、TF<b class='flag-5'>卡</b>、SIM及eSIM<b class='flag-5'>卡</b>,高手請忽略!

    【STM32系統(tǒng)】基于STM32設計的SD數(shù)據(jù)讀取與上位機顯示系統(tǒng)(SDIO接口驅動、雷龍貼片SD

    ,使用STM32F103微控制通過SDIO接口與CSNP4GCR01-DPW工業(yè)級SD進行通信,實現(xiàn)
    發(fā)表于 05-09 16:11